OPT shop ship to australia?

Does anyone know if OPT shop in america ship to australia? Im looking at buying a C14 (CGE) OTA.

Due to agreements with local distributors the are not allow to export Celetron equipment. That said there are a number of brokers that can buy and ship on your behalf, but realise any warranty needs to be sent back to the US.
